Transaction 5f982024120e216870e106b1552a49cb39d34e235c67dce52d3a36fd94a4027f
1 Input
1 Output
-
5f982024120e216870e106b1552a49cb39d34e235c67dce52d3a36fd94a4027f:0
- value
- 21653747
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 0c859451cc1e6ee623109636a1ad333d4565b8ed OP_EQUALVERIFY OP_CHECKSIG
- address
- 129D8ZTELKobcnZWpFCZNm6zTajJvuk46P